There is another theory that abdominal avoirdupois pulls the viscera down and out and that retards the upward movement of the diaphragm, which also slows the inward movement of the ribs, assuming, of course that the singer is upright James Glass Huntingdon College

my notion of support is that the intention is to keep excess air pressure away from the throat. according to the practice of appogio (did i spell that right?), this is done by using the action of inhalation to resist the muscles of exhalation. if fat is pressing into the diaphragm, support becomes more difficult, not easier.
